随着区块链技术的快速发展,越来越多的项目和平台涌现出来,涵盖了各个领域,包括金融、健康、供应链、物联网等。为了帮助大家更好地理解这一领域,本文将详细介绍一些已经成熟的区块链项目平台,以及它们的核心功能和应用场景。
以太坊是最早也是最成功的智能合约平台之一,它使得开发者可以在其基础之上构建去中心化应用(DApps)。以太坊的核心特点是允许开发者通过智能合约来实现复杂的协议和功能,不再依赖传统的法律和合同。用户只需在区块链上编写代码,并上传到以太坊网络上,智能合约便在去中心化的网络中自动执行。
以太坊的应用场景非常广泛,从去中心化金融(DeFi)到非同质化代币(NFT),无不体现出其强大的功能和灵活性。许多知名项目,如Uniswap、Chainlink、Composability等均建立在以太坊之上,展示了以太坊作为一个开发平台的巨大潜力。
波卡是一个多链架构的平台,旨在连接不同的区块链,实现跨链通信。其核心理念是打破区块链之间的孤岛效应,使得各个链能够通过共享安全性、信息交换来协同工作。波卡拥有“平行链”和“中继链”的设计,使得不同的区块链可以在一个生态系统内运行,同时维持其独立性。
波卡的优势在于它的灵活性和扩展性,开发者可以通过波卡的Substrate框架,快速构建自己的区块链。这对于想要开发特定应用的团队来说,无疑是一个巨大的便利。此外,波卡的生态系统也吸引了许多开发者和项目,例如Phala Network和Moonbeam等。
与波卡类似,Cosmos同样致力于解决区块链之间的互操作性问题。Cosmos通过一系列的模块化组件让不同的区块链能够高效地互相交流,用户可以在不同的链之间无缝转移资产和数据。它的设计包含了一个中央的“区块链交换”来提供跨链交易的能力。
Cosmos的优势在于其高度的可定制性,开发者可以根据需要选择合适的工具和模块来构建自己的链。其生态中也诞生了许多具有创新性的项目,如Binance Smart Chain和Kava等,极大地丰富了区块链的应用场景。
Cardano是另一个受欢迎的区块链平台,以其科学的方法论和全面的研究为特色。与以太坊类似,Cardano也允许开发者构建去中心化应用和智能合约,但它的罕见之处在于采用了同行评审的方法来确保其安全性和有效性。
Cardano的智能合约平台如今正在不断发展,社区和开发者也积极参与其中。最近,它还推出了智能合约功能,引导了许多新项目加入,从DeFi到艺术创作等各个圈子都在探索Cardano的潜力。
与以上几个链不同,超级账本是一个开源的企业级区块链框架,主要针对企业应用。它不是一个单一的区块链,而是一个由多个项目组成的集合,包括Fabric、Sawtooth、Iroha等。超级账本为企业提供了灵活性,允许它们根据自身需求选择合适的模块和库来搭建其区块链解决方案。
超级账本的优点在于,它兼顾了区块链的去中心化与企业对隐私和安全的需求。许多大型企业如IBM和沃尔玛都在利用超级账本进行创新的区块链部署,包括供应链管理、医疗信息处理等。
区块链的去中心化是其根本特性之一,其实现通常依赖于分布式账本技术,所有节点共同维护和验证交易。当一笔交易发生时,它会被发送到网络中的所有节点进行验证,只有在大多数节点达成共识后,该交易才能被添加到区块链上。这种机制确保了单点故障无法影响整体网络的运行。
在安全性方面,区块链利用密码学算法来保护数据的完整性和隐私。每个区块都通过哈希函数连接到前一个区块,形成链式结构,如果攻击者想要篡改一个区块,必须同时对后续的所有区块进行更改,这几乎是不可能完成的。此外,许多区块链网络还采用了共识机制(如PoW、PoS等)来进一步提高安全性,确保控制权分散在多个节点之间。
区块链技术在金融行业的影响是显而易见的。首先,它提供了去中心化的服务,意味着用户可以在没有中介的情况下进行交易。这将大大降低交易成本并提高交易速度。例如,跨境支付利用区块链技术,可以在几分钟内完成,而传统银行系统可能需要数天。
其次,区块链使得智能合约的使用成为可能。这些合约能够自动执行合同条款,从而减少了人为干预和错误,提高了信任度。同时,智能合约也适用于贷款、保险等多个金融产品,能够简化流程和降低运营成本。
此外,区块链技术也为金融机构提供了更高的透明度,交易记录容易追溯,并减少欺诈和洗钱风险。总体来看,区块链将推动金融行业向更加开放、高效和透明的方向发展。
开发区块链项目的难度取决于多个因素,包括技术背景、项目规模和复杂性。一般来说,区块链开发需要具备一定的编程技能,熟悉区块链的工作机制以及相关的开源框架(如以太坊、Hyperledger等)。对于开发者来说,掌握智能合约的编写、测试和部署是较大的挑战。
此外,区块链项目的设计和架构也至关重要。开发者需考虑如何实现去中心化、如何保证安全性和隐私、以及如何设计激励机制等。这些都需要丰富的理论知识和实践经验。
除了技术难度,项目的法律和合规性也是开发者需要面对的挑战。区块链的去中心化特点使得监管机构难以掌控,这可能会导致法律上的灰色地带,开发者需要在设计时格外谨慎。
评估一个区块链项目的价值可以从多个维度进行。首先,技术的创新性与成熟度是关键因素。一个好的项目应当具备独特的技术解决方案,能够解决行业痛点并具备实际应用场景。另外,项目的团队背景也相当重要,开发团队经验丰富、行业覆盖广泛通常会增加项目成功的可能性。
其次,项目的生态建设同样是评估的重要指标。一个壮大的社区、合作伙伴以及已经形成的应用场景,可以反映出项目的市场接受度。同时,项目的融资情况和市值也是判断其潜在价值的重要依据。
最后,投资者应关注项目的透明度与合规性,了解其白皮书内容、道路图和发展计划,确保项目是可持续和可信的。综合以上各点,可以形成对项目的全面评价。
通过以上的分析与探讨,我们可以看到,区块链技术不仅在技术层面展现出巨大的潜力,更在各个领域的应用上不断递增。未来,区块链将以其独特的优势继续影响社会的各个方面。